Head Coach – Women’s Flag Football
Point University is a private liberal arts institution that educates our students within a
Christian worldview, so they are equipped to take their faith into the marketplace and all
of life while achieving their professional goals. We are training the next generation of
Christian leaders to take the cross to more job sites, churches, industries, and nations
than ever before.
This position is responsible for organizing and overseeing all phases of the Women’s
Flag Football program.
Responsibilities and Primary Activities:
• Year-long recruiting of student-athletes and full management of the women’s flag
football program in accordance with NAIA, Sun Conference, and university
guidelines.
• This individual will lead all aspects of the program, including but not limited to,
management of the graduate assistant coach, game and practice plans, travel,
budget, equipment maintenance, etc. This coach’s philosophy needs to include
educating the whole student-athlete: spiritually, academically, and athletically.
• The Head Coach is a representative of the department’s mission and vision fully
aligning with that of the University.
• Maintains communications and regular contact with prospective student-
athletes.
• Organizing prospective student-athlete day and campus visits with the
Admissions office.
• Year-long program management monitoring academic progress of student
athletes as well as working with off-season conditioning programs.
• Responsible for practice and game preparation
• Scouting of opponents by attending games, viewing video, or obtaining other
scouting reports
• Commitment to community engagement and fundraising activities
• Position requires travel during the week and weekends.
Position Requirements: Bachelor’s degree and prior coaching experience are
required, master’s degree and collegiate level of coaching preferred. An ideal candidate
will possess experience demonstrating strong coaching skills, good verbal and written
communication skills, the ability to keep accurate records and stats along with
experience with Word and Excel programs, and the desire to act as a mentor and role
model to the student athletes.
